Feeding stuffs rations in Winter of 1943/1944.

1 Mar 1943

5. The county reserves are allocations of protein and of cereal coupons out of which County War Agricultural Executive Committees are authorised to make issues, on proved need, to farmers who require rations for stock such as heifers in calf and breeding ewes, and to those who have grown bread grains or other essential corps at the expense of fodder crops, and have thus deprived them- selves of feeding stuffs for livestock necessary to their farm economy, especially young dairy replacement stock and folded pigs and poultry.
